The culmination of each Monday’s televised professional wrestling program, presented by World Wrestling Entertainment (WWE), produces a set of outcomes that shape ongoing storylines and determine championship rankings. These outcomes encompass match victories and defeats, shifts in character alliances, and other dramatic developments that propel the narrative forward. For example, a wrestler might secure a title opportunity through a victory, or a surprising betrayal could ignite a new rivalry.
Knowing these weekly developments is essential for followers of professional wrestling. This information allows fans to stay abreast of the evolving narratives, understand the significance of upcoming matches, and engage in discussions within the fan community. Historically, access to these outcomes has evolved from word-of-mouth and print media to near-instantaneous online updates, reflecting the changing media landscape and the program’s persistent popularity.
